+// Copyright (c) 2014, the Dart project authors. Please see the AUTHORS file |
+// for details. All rights reserved. Use of this source code is governed by a |
+// BSD-style license that can be found in the LICENSE file. |
+ |
+/// Tests for the loose option when parsing dates and times, which accept |
+/// mixed-case input and are able to skip missing delimiters. This is only |
+/// tested in basic US locale, it's hard to define for others. |
+library date_time_loose_test; |
+ |
+import 'package:intl/intl.dart'; |
+import 'package:unittest/unittest.dart'; |
+ |
+main() { |
+ var format; |
+ |
+ var date = new DateTime(2014, 9, 3); |
+ |
+ check(String s) { |
+ expect(() => format.parse(s), throwsFormatException); |
+ expect(format.parseLoose(s), date); |
+ } |
+ |
+ test("Loose parsing yMMMd", () { |
+ // Note: We can't handle e.g. Sept, we don't have those abbreviations |
+ // in our data. |
+ // Also doesn't handle "sep3,2014", or "sep 3.2014" |
+ format = new DateFormat.yMMMd("en_US"); |
+ check("Sep 3 2014"); |
+ check("sep 3 2014"); |
+ check("sep 3 2014"); |
+ check("sep 3 2014"); |
+ check("sep 3 2014"); |
+ check("sep3 2014"); |
+ check("september 3, 2014"); |
+ check("sEPTembER 3, 2014"); |
+ check("seP 3, 2014"); |
+ }); |
+ |
+ test("Loose parsing yMMMd that parses strict", () { |
+ expect(format.parseLoose("Sep 3, 2014"), date); |
+ }); |
+ |
+ test("Loose parsing yMd", () { |
+ format = new DateFormat.yMd("en_US"); |
+ check("09 3 2014"); |
+ check("09 00003 2014"); |
+ check("09/ 03/2014"); |
+ expect(() => format.parseLoose("09 / 03 / 2014"), |
+ throwsA(new isInstanceOf<FormatException>())); |
+ }); |
+ |
+ test("Loose parsing yMd that parses strict", () { |
+ expect(format.parseLoose("09/03/2014"), date); |
+ expect(format.parseLoose("09/3/2014"), date); |
+ }); |
+} |
